Transaction 70c5071055d7a43fe6fc9b0885416737a79c24a5579f13b924516c9cf9ac7886

1 Input
2 Outputs
  • 70c5071055d7a43fe6fc9b0885416737a79c24a5579f13b924516c9cf9ac7886:0
  • value  3942276
    address  15Mag1A7fAHZFXi7aFXuVLxZUkEFB5BzAz
  • 70c5071055d7a43fe6fc9b0885416737a79c24a5579f13b924516c9cf9ac7886:1
  • value  17745
    address  3LYtUHgJnoQLNKEavdaD4xxMhkdvXuvHdN